Sanitizes the IDs by replacing the use of the short form of ID (see 1. below) with double-quoted IDs (see 3. below), cleaned up of the inner quotes, during the Graphviz script generation phase.

This solves both 29411 & 37691 issues.

Root cause
Current Graphviz script generation use short form of ID (1), not supporting '.' and/or regex patterns
According to Graphviz documentation, an ID is one of the following:

1. Any string of alphabetic ([a-zA-Z\200-\377]) characters, underscores ('_') or digits([0-9]), not beginning with a digit;
2. a numeral [-]?(.[0-9]⁺ | [0-9]⁺(.[0-9]*)? );
3. any double-quoted string ("...") possibly containing escaped quotes (\")¹;
4. an HTML string (<...>).

Double-quoted form (3) supports both '.' and regex patterns (after inner quotes cleaning).
